Introduced by the Manitoba provincial government in 1987, the Land Transfer Tax is due upon closing and must be paid on top of the registration fee based on the market value of the property on the date of registration when buying a property or land. There is no tax paid on the first $30,000 and the rest is applied on a …

General questions or inquires can be emailed to: Edmonton Land … WebYour land title registry office’s role. Land title registry offices are part of your provincial or territorial government. These offices register official property titles. They have processes to make changes to a property’s title.
